    Ingredients
    Butter Ghee or Oil
    2 Green finger chillies (chopped)
    1 Tbsp Garlic Ginger Paste
    Slice of fresh Tomato
    Few slices of Green Bell Pepper
    6-8 pieces of Chicken Tikka ( • How To Make CHICKEN TI... )
    1 Tsp Chilli Powder
    1 Tsp Tandoori Masala Powder
    1/3 Tsp Garam Masala
    1 Tsp Fenugreek (Methi)
    1 Ladle of Base Gravy ( • How to Make INDIAN CUR... )
    Pinch of salt or to taste
    Fresh Coriander to dress
